jQuery MiniUI

 找回密码
 立即注册
查看: 2505|回复: 1
打印 上一主题 下一主题

表格自动加上的数据无法POST到服务器上 [复制链接]

Rank: 6Rank: 6

跳转到指定楼层
楼主
发表于 2014-5-19 18:10:54 |只看该作者 |倒序浏览
本帖最后由 joyoes 于 2014-5-19 18:14 编辑

两个单元格的数值相加,并把值赋到另一个单元格中去,另一个单元格中的数据是显示出来了,但是当我提交的时候,却还是初始的数据0.000,我应该怎么加上这个数据,使它可以POST到服务器上去啊?



我的JS代码是这样的:
var record = e.record;
            if (e.field == "zysczz") {
                var zysc_xb_m = record.zysc_xb_m;
                var zywc_xb_w = record.zywc_xb_w;
                e.cellHtml = (parseFloat(zysc_xb_m) + parseFloat(zywc_xb_w)).toFixed(4);
            }
这是POST的时候发现汇总单元格zysczz提交的数据还是0.0000
"zysczz":"0.0000","zysc_xb_m":"0.123","zywc_xb_w":"0.123","

要怎么写代码才能为zysczz的值变成0.2460并提交到数据库啊?求高手!

附件: 你需要登录才可以下载或查看附件。没有帐号?立即注册

Rank: 8Rank: 8

沙发
发表于 2014-5-20 09:22:55 |只看该作者
e.cellHtml只是单元格文本上的修改

你还需要修改e.record.总量字段 = (parseFloat(zysc_xb_m) + parseFloat(zywc_xb_w)).toFixed(4);

修改下行数据,这样才能确保你的数据里面的总量也被计算赋值到了

Archiver|普加软件

GMT+8, 2025-1-15 19:01 , Processed in 1.020977 second(s), 10 queries .

Powered by Discuz! X2

© 2001-2011 Comsenz Inc.

回顶部